Transaction 28e63e0e1da3f2ab2016d28c38805f88be9ee0c3f66a41b5f9de864c73746dbe

1 Input
2 Outputs
  • 28e63e0e1da3f2ab2016d28c38805f88be9ee0c3f66a41b5f9de864c73746dbe:0
  • value  578655
    address  34oxAayJvBNjMzj2s13royvedzjxesFNag
  • 28e63e0e1da3f2ab2016d28c38805f88be9ee0c3f66a41b5f9de864c73746dbe:1
  • value  1208281
    address  1G7W1cA1uN2GM6jYaPaXm9Npw4RzunvWCs